Orlando: Being inspired by American powerhouses

Posted on Nov 13, 2019 in Travel


1 Comment

Situated in central Florida, Orlando is one of the most-visited places in the world. Not only does it open a window to the study and practice of space science and aeronautics but also it is known for its variety of amusement parks. These amusement parks feature some of the most breathtaking shows and dangerous rides. …

Continue Reading

# EdTerra

See What Our Edventurers Experience!